小编Jos*_*ose的帖子

NodeJS + CoffeeScript,根据请求渲染coffeescript编译的js

我想要做的是添加以下内容给我已经运行coffeescript编写的服务器

app.get '/test.js', (req, res) ->
    render coffee somecoffeefile.coffee
Run Code Online (Sandbox Code Playgroud)

NodeJS,Express和Coffeescript可以实现这样吗?

谢谢!

何塞

node.js coffeescript express

20
推荐指数
4
解决办法
2万
查看次数

如何自动对焦场?

我正在用KnockoutJS和Node.js编写一个小型聊天客户端/服务器应用程序,一切都很好,除了事实,在我发送消息后,我失去了对消息字段的关注,用户每次都必须重新点击它想打字(非常讨厌).你们知道我能做什么吗?这是模板:

<script type="text/html" id="chatRoom">
<div id="chatContainer" class="chatContainer">
    <div class="chatFrom">
        <i id="chatClose" class="chatSprite chatClose" data-bind='click: function() { server.removeChat(this) }'></i>
    </div>
    <div class="chatMessages">
        <ul id="chatHolder">
        {{each messages()}}
            <li><div class="chatFromText">From: ${ from }</div>
            <div class="chatTime">${ time }</div><div class="chatMsg">${ text }</div></li>
        {{/each}}
        </ul>
    </div>
    <div class="chatControls">
    <form data-bind="submit: function() { send($('#'+channel).val()); $('#'+channel).focus(); }">
        <input type="text" id="${ channel }" name="message" class="chatText" style="color: #999;" value="Message Here" data-bind='click: function() {
            $("#"+channel).val("").css("color", "#000");
        }'  />
        <i class="chatSprite chatSend" data-bind="click: function() { $('.chatSend').parent().submit() }"></i>
    </form>
    </div>
</div>
</script>
Run Code Online (Sandbox Code Playgroud)

正如你所看到的,我已经尝试了一切可能的方法来聚焦这个领域,但似乎都没有效果.有什么建议?

javascript node.js knockout.js

12
推荐指数
2
解决办法
6565
查看次数

标签 统计

node.js ×2

coffeescript ×1

express ×1

javascript ×1

knockout.js ×1